redis安装


===========================================

安装

http://redis.io/download 下载最新版本

$ wget http://download.redis.io/releases/redis-3.2.5.tar.gz
$ tar xzf redis-3.2.5.tar.gz
$ cd redis-3.2.5
$ make

可能出现的问题:

make

错误一: cc: Command not found

原因 :没有安装gcc

解决:yum install gcc
然后再次make

错误2:error: jemalloc/jemalloc.h: No such file or directory

原因:一些编译依赖或原来编译遗留出现的问题

解决:make distclean 清理一下,

然后再make。

make 成功后 提示Hint: It's a good idea to run 'make test'

输入:make test

错误3:make[1]: Entering directory `/root/software/redis-3.0.0/src'

You need tcl 8.5 or newer in order to run the Redis test

原因:没有安装tcl

解决方案:yum install -y tcl

然后

make test

然后make

安装成功后src目录会多出

redis-server,redis-cli等可执行文件

===========================

运行

cd src

./redis-server 服务器端
./redis-cli 客户端

=============================

posted @ 2017-11-28 18:48  zergling9999  阅读(117)  评论(0编辑  收藏  举报